Snapple rolls out "Win Nothing Instantly" contest

PLANO, Texas -- Nothing is new at Snapple. In fact, Dr Pepper Snapple Group issued a press release about it:

Snapple has Nothing to say. Why? Because Nothing is important. Nothing is universal. Nothing is great.

Nothing is the answer when you ask your teenager what he did at school today. It's what's left over on your plate after your favorite birthday meal and what's left to talk about after catching up with your best friend. It's what remains on your to-do list on a Friday afternoon--and then it's your Saturday plans. Some celebrities are famous for it. Some TV shows last a decade talking about it. And now, Snapple wants America to celebrate it.

"What's more extraordinary than Snapple? Nothing comes to mind," said Dave Fleming, director of marketing for Snapple. "Over the years, we've heard from thousands of Snapple fans about what makes them stand out from the crowd. This summer, we want our fans to celebrate what brings us all together--nothing."

Many great minds, including the one writing this press release, have attempted to make sense of Nothing. We've searched for its meaning, fantasized about it, and analyzed it to its core. Is there something behind Nothing? And if there is, would Nothing still exist?

Starting today, Snapple fans can get a whole lotta Nothing. Grab a 16-oz. Snapple bottle that is clearly marked "Win Nothing Instantly" (we wouldn't want you to miss it) and look under the cap. Voila! If you are one of the lucky ones, you could win Nothing, such as, "No Bills," "No Airfare," "Better Than Nothing: Free Snapple," and a host of other Nothings.

"I have Nothing to add," said Fleming.

Snapple offers a variety of premium beverages, including ready-to-drink iced teas, juice drinks, 100% vitamin-fortified juices and water.

Plano, Texas-based Dr Pepper Snapple Group is the leading producer of flavored beverages in North America and the Caribbean. In addition to its flagship Dr Pepper and Snapple brands, its portfolio of more than 50 brands includes 7UP, A&W, Canada Dry, Clamato, Crush, Hawaiian Punch, Mott's, Mr & Mrs T mixers, Penafiel, Rose's, Schweppes, Squirt and Sunkist soda.
